Summary
We are adopting a new airworthiness directive (AD) for certain Dassault Aviation Model FALCON 2000 and FALCON 2000EX airplanes. This AD was prompted by a determination that new center of gravity (CG) limits are applicable during takeoff with certain conditions. This AD requires revising the airplane flight manual (AFM) to include procedures to advise the flightcrew of the new CG limits. We are issuing this AD to prevent an erratic takeoff path and consequent reduced controllability of the airplane.
